momenta 前端面经(实习时间坑)

开始是自我介绍,着重介绍自己搞得前端工程化的东西。
1.聊项目,因为自己搞了一套工程化组件库还有一大堆前端监控。具体聊了vite和wep的区别,为什么用pnpm,前端白屏监测有什么方案,前端监控方案。
因为自己当时做的时候就调研了很多方案,大概聊项目聊了半个消失。面试官觉得我这段经验很丰富,可以以后把这段拿出来作为重点介绍。
2.写题,力扣,最大盛水数。呜呜呜太菜了没搞出来
3.聊vue的双向绑定,我顺带聊了自己做的miniVue框架。
4.问我react了解,推荐我把react作为重点。

结尾:反问公司工程化是否有体系,业务方向(B端后台管理)。面试官说想找一批公司的小孩搞整套工程化链,统一的脚手架。
面试官真的很爱我的工程化组件库,很欣赏我的方案处理,调研,和实现,对我用十七个监测点检测白屏很喜欢,但是这些在开发中用处不大,前端监控有成熟的方案部门在处理,但是支持我深挖,然后给了我他的联系方式。,接着建议我以后投递,面试的一些经验
然后跟我聊我的大一实习经历,觉得我在这个年龄段经验还蛮不错的,但是因为实习时间的原因没给我过,婉拒我了,(下次就说可以实习半年,课都可以不上)

ps:十月第一面,好头。主要还是想练练手,再接再厉,继续面试。#面试##面试前端##前端##面经#
全部评论
对不起,下午三点打电话约二面了,话说早了,晚上出二面面经
2 回复 分享
发布于 2023-10-09 18:09 陕西
佬😚
1 回复 分享
发布于 2023-10-09 13:12 陕西
你真的好牛😭😭,25届还在准备面试
点赞 回复 分享
发布于 2023-10-10 15:48 湖北
你好,方便问一下你的投递和一面二面的时间嘛?谢谢!
点赞 回复 分享
发布于 2023-10-15 15:53 黑龙江
佬!想问大一实习有什么门槛嘛😍
点赞 回复 分享
发布于 2023-10-16 00:35 四川

相关推荐

研究生第一次实习圆满结束,以下是干货满满的实习总结~-工作时间&工作强度①8:00-10:00弹性上班,加午休一共上满九小时,就可以跑路了(相当于早九晚六)②实习期间总共加过四次班到晚上九点多,因为需求到了提测时间。-工作内容&工作氛围①主要负责运营后台以及H5页面的开发,也会涉及抖音小程序以及小游戏的开发;②自己独立开发了六个新功能,做了二十个需求,没有dirty work,有业余时间可以学习新知识;③部门氛围很好,同事也很好,不会的可以大胆问,参加过两次聚餐,分别是自助烤肉和自助海鲜。-工作福利🧧&薪资待遇①每层都有茶水间,有免费的水和咖啡☕②爱奇艺每个月都有福利日,可以参加小活动领奖品,可是不让实习生参加年会,详情见小红书帖子。③热播剧的明星会来扫楼,见过大梦归离剧组 死侍与金刚狼剧组 猎罪图鉴剧组 仙台有树剧组 檀健次 金世佳 邓为 向涵之 张睿等③技术岗研究生 250r/天,超过800部分扣20%的税,没有餐补,也没有住房补贴,晚上超过九点打车免费。-租房&美食推荐①推荐住在团结湖附近,通勤不到二十分钟,可选择骑单车,公交以及地铁(一站路)都很方便。②早餐推荐张子肉串的早点,公司附近只有这一家,或者9.9的必胜客鸡蛋帕尼尼和豆浆;午餐推荐悠悠稻香、米村拌饭、赣姐江西小炒;晚餐推荐三里屯襄阳牛肉面、和府捞面等等。-PS:大家想来我们组的,尽快投简历哈,具体面试题可以参见我的牛客帖子,都有详细记录~最后,住大家心想事成,都能找到满意的实习~#日常实习# #爱奇艺# #前端#
点赞 评论 收藏
分享
代码层面的优化可以显著提高应用程序的性能和可维护性。以下是 20 个具体的代码优化细节,涵盖不同方面的最佳实践:https://www.nowcoder.com/issue/tutorial?zhuanlanId=j572L2&uuid=54893728e7dc47468b75c702e19b3a621. 合理选择数据结构使用适合特定场景的数据结构,例如使用 Set 和 Map 替代数组,能减少查找时间。2. 减少 DOM 操作批量更新 DOM,而不是逐个更新。修改 DOM 之前,可以构建一个文档片段并一次性插入。3. 使用事件委托不要对每个 DOM 元素添加事件监听器,使用事件委托策略将监听器添加到父元素,处理事件从子元素。4. 减少全局变量全局变量会增加命名冲突的可能性,尽量使用局部变量或闭包来管理作用域。5. 避免内存泄漏定期清理不再使用的对象引用(例如,使用 WeakMap),确保及时释放内存。6. 使用惰性加载对于图片、脚本和其他资源使用懒加载,等到需要时再加载,减少初始加载时间。7. 合理利用缓存将计算结果存储在变量中,避免重复计算。使用 memoization 技术缓存函数的计算结果。8. 减少循环嵌套优化嵌套循环,考虑使用数据结构减少时间复杂度,例如把内层循环转为查找。9. 选择适当的算法使用时间复杂度更低的算法解决问题。例如,选择快速排序替代冒泡排序。10. 使用 debounce 和 throttle在处理频繁触发的事件(如滚动和输入)时使用 debounce 或 throttle 函数来减少处理次数。11. 精简请求数量合并多个网络请求,尽量减少请求数,使用 HTTP/2 或 websocket 等技术提升请求性能。12. 避免过度使用 JSON.stringify对对象进行序列化时,注意避免对大型数据结构进行频繁的 JSON.stringify,可以使用更轻量级的替代方法。13. 优化条件判断将最可能的条件放在前面,减少不必要的判断,利用短路特性来提高性能。14.https://www.nowcoder.com/issue/tutorial?zhuanlanId=j572L2&uuid=54893728e7dc47468b75c702e19b3a62
点赞 评论 收藏
分享
评论
17
19
分享

创作者周榜

更多
牛客网
牛客企业服务